The HFES International Annual Meeting is attended by a diverse range of professionals and students, including certified ergonomists, academics, practitioners, and consultants who work in a variety of areas including government, military, hospitals, universities, research institutes, engineering firms, consumer safety ​laboratories, manufacturing companies and many other areas. The 2019 HFES Annual International Meeting will be held in Seattle, Washington October 28 - November 1. Join us for the first ever TechSAge symposim at HFES!

A Panel Discussion on Human Factors Considerations for Persons Aging-in-Place with Disability (Jenay M. Beer, organizer) 

  • Needs Assessment and Technology Use for People Aging-in-Place with Long-Term Mobility and Sensory Impairments (Wendy A. Rogers)
  • SmartBathroom Technologies to Promote Aging in Place with a Disability (Jon A. Sanford)
  • Translating an In-Person Evidence-Based Tai Chi Intervention to Tele-Technology for Persons with Mobility Disabilities (Elena T. Remillard)
  • Designing for Aging-in-Place with Disability: Moving Knowledge to Practice (Carolyn P. Phillips)
  • Strategies to Help Close the Gap Between the Promise and Practice of Technology-Based Solutions for Older Adults and Individuals with Disabilities (Margaret Campbell)
